Technical Specifications
| Parameter |
Specification |
Measured Value |
| Appearance |
No air bubbles / stains / breakage / impurities |
Measured data (Ref.) |
| Width (mm) |
960 ± 5 |
962 |
| Thickness (mm) |
0.060 ± 0.003 |
0.061 |
| Color difference |
Opaque white, Colorimeter △E < 3 |
ok |
| Max. Tension (N / 50mm) TD |
≥ 30 |
84 |
| Max. Tension (N / 50mm) MD |
≥ 30 |
104 |
| Elongation @ break (%) TD |
≥ 150 |
926 |
| Elongation @ break (%) MD |
≥ 200 |
799 |
| Surface Tension (Corona treatment) |
≥42 dyne |
|
| Splice No. |
≤1 |
- |

Technical Modification Methods
HDPE films can be modified to enhance specific properties through various technical methods:
Additives Incorporation
- UV Stabilizers: Increase outdoor durability by providing ultraviolet radiation resistance
- Slip Agents: Reduce friction between films for easier packaging and handling
- Antistatic Agents: Reduce static charges for electronic parts packaging
- Flame Retardants: Reduce flammability for fire-prone applications
Coating Applications
- Barrier Coatings: Improve resistance to moisture, oxygen, carbon dioxide, and other gases
- Scratch-Resistant Coatings: Enhance durability through improved scratch resistance
Blending Techniques
- Polymer Blending: Mixing with LDPE or PP to improve flexibility for packaging applications
- Filler Blending: Adding fillers to improve stiffness for products requiring more stability
